Commercial Roofing

large-scale companies more often than not prefer a roofing company that can supply industrial roof services that would not greatly interfere their regular service operations. There are numerous roofer that supply special services for commercial homes such as leaving parking lots without debris and cleaning entryways of any blockages so that your service can run undisturbed. There are many kinds of roofing to select from for your commercial building. The choice would largely depend on the cost, the slope of your roofing system, and the weather in your region. Asphalt shingles are the most frequently used type of shingles both on domestic and commercial roof structures. Enhanced with wood fibers, fiberglass or some organic products, asphalt shingles can last to 2-3 decades. Laminated shingles are also made from asphalt however are readily available in a wider variety of colors and textures that make it appear more pricey shake or slate tiles. Amongst the metal items used in roof products nowadays for industrial roofing are Steel, Standing Seam, Copper and Metal Tie. If appropriately installed, metal roofs are expected to last between 30 to 50 years and are considerably more affordable than asphalt shingles. top choice when it concerns wood shakes specifically for commercial roofing. Common expense of wood shake application can run up to 50% higher than other roof applications. Slate shingles are substantially much heavier and more difficult to mount. They are likewise quite vulnerable however can definitely include beauty and sophistication to any structure.

material to consider for you industrial roofing needs. Tiles are typically made from clay, rubber or concrete. Clay tiles are more costly than concrete tiles however they are basically the very same in regards to performance and toughness. Tiles are a lot much heavier than other roof products, so you may require additional structural support for your roofing system.

Flat Roofs

Flat roofings are a terrific method to keep a structure safe from water. Understanding precisely what to do with a flat roofing system will ensure you have a working roofing system that will last a very long time.

may look excellent, and are really typical, flat roofing systems do require routine maintenance and detailed repair work in order to successfully prevent water infiltration. You'll be happy with your flat roofing system for an extremely long time if this is done properly.

Flat roofing systems aren't as attractive and/or popular as its more recent counterparts, such as copper, slate, or tile roofs. Nevertheless, they are just as important and require even more attention. In order to avoid discarding cash on short-term repairs, you need to know precisely how flat roof systems are created, the different types of flat roofings that are readily available, and the importance of regular examination and upkeep.

A flat roofing system works by supplying a water resistant membrane over a structure. It consists of several layers of hydrophobic materials that is put over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is generally put in between the roofing system and the deck membrane.

Flashing, or thin strips of product such as copper, intersect with the membrane and the other building components to prevent water seepage. The water is then directed to drains pipes, downspouts, and gutters by the roofing system's small pitch.

There are four most typical types of flat roof systems. Noted in order of increasing resilience and expense,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, built-up or multiple-ply, and flat-seamed metal. They can vary an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roofing that is used over and existing roofing, to $20 per square foot or more for brand-new metal roofing systems.

Used since the 1890s, asphalt roll roof usually consists of one layer of asphalt-saturated organic or fiberglass base felts that are applied over roofing system fel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and generally covered with a granular mineral surface. The joints are generally covered over with a roof substance. It can last about 10 years.

Single-ply membrane roof is the newest kind of roof product. It is typically used to replace multiple-ply roofings. 10 to 12 year service warranties are normal, but appropriate installation is essential and upkeep is still needed.

Built-up or multiple-ply roof, likewise referred to as BUR, is made from overlapping rolls of saturated or covered felts or mats that are interspersed with layers of bitumen and emerged with a granular roofing tile, sheet, or ballast pavers that are used to secure the underlying materials from the weather condition. BURs are developed to last 10 to 30 years, which depends on the materials used.

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a coating of asphalt or coal tar. Given that the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es examining and keeping the joints of the roof hard.

Last but not least, flat-seamed roofings have actually been used because the 19 th century. Made from little p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last many decades depending upon the quality of the direct exposure, material, and upkeep to the elements.

Galvanized metal does require routine painting in order to prevent deterioration and split joints require to be resoldered. Other metal surface areas, such as copper, can end up being pitted and pinholed from acid raid and typically needs replacing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less steel are preferred as long-lasting flat roofing systems.
